Avoid Painting Sign Posts: Use Post Coats as a quick, easy alternative to painting posts.
Post Coats is the perfect alternative to painting sign posts. It takes about 10 minutes per post and when you're done the posts are ready to install. No curing or drying time is needed.

Cutting Acrylic without chipping the edges.
Use a laminate trimmer(small router) to cut and lay a sheet of foam under the acrylic.
